House slab stabilization services involve techniques designed to restore and support the foundation of a home when it has begun to settle or shift unevenly. Over time, so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ction can cause the concrete slab that supports a house to crack, settle, or become uneven. Skilled contractors use specialized methods such as underpinning, mudjacking, or foam jacking to lift and stabilize the slab, helping to maintain a level and secure foundation. These processes are essential for addressing foundational issues that can impact the safety, structural integrity, and value of a home.

This service primarily helps solve problems related to u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the basement or garage floor. When a home's foundation shifts or sinks, it can lead to significant structural concerns if left unaddressed. House slab stabilization can prevent further damage, reduce the risk of costly repairs, and improve overall home stability. Homeowners who notice signs of foundation movement or unevenness are encouraged to consult with local contractors to assess whether stabilization is necessary.

Properties that typically benefit from slab stabilization include older homes with concrete slabs, new constructions experiencing settling issues, or homes built on expansive or unstable soil. Residential properties with basements or crawl spaces may also require stabilization if the foundation shows signs of distress. Commercial buildings and multi-family residences can sometimes need similar services when foundation movement affects their structural safety. The overview below groups typical House Slab Stabilization proj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Merrillville,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or slab stabilization needs,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ering common fixes like small cracks or settling issues.

Moderate Repairs - Larger, more involved stabilization projects often range from $1,000 to $3,000. These projects may include multiple areas or more extensive underpinning work in Merrillville and nearby areas.

Major Stabilization Projects - For significant slab issues requiring extensive underpinning or reinforcement, costs can reach $4,000 to $8,000. Fewer projects fall into this high tier, usually involving complex or widespread repairs.

Full Replacement - Complete replacement of a deteriorated or severely damaged slab can cost $10,000 or more. Such projects are less common and typically involve extensive planning and coordination by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is house slab stabilization? House slab stabilization involves techniques used by local contractors to improve the foundation's stability and prevent settling or shifting of the home's concrete slab.

When should homeowners consider slab stabilization? Homeowners might consider slab stabilization if they notice cracks,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er close properly, indicating potential foundation issues.

What methods do local service providers use for slab stabilization? Contractors may use methods such as underpinning, mudjacking, or piering to reinforce and stabilize the concrete slab foundation.

Can slab stabilization repair existing foundation problems? Yes, professional slab stabilization can address existing foundation issues by restoring proper support and preventing further movement.
